The Civivi Brazen C19059C-1 combines tactical functionality with everyday practicality in a compact folding knife design. This stonewashed D2 steel tanto blade delivers superior edge retention and corrosion resistance for demanding cutting tasks.
What Makes This Different
The Brazen features premium D2 tool steel construction that maintains sharpness significantly longer than standard stainless steel alternatives. The tanto blade geometry provides exceptional piercing capability and structural strength at the tip, while the stonewashed finish reduces glare and conceals minor scratches. Ball bearing pivot system ensures smooth one-handed deployment with minimal blade play.
Key Features
- 3.46-inch D2 tool steel tanto blade with stonewashed finish for durability
- Black textured G10 handle scales provide secure grip in wet conditions
- Ball bearing pivot system enables smooth one-handed opening
- Liner lock mechanism secures blade during use
- Reversible pocket clip accommodates left or right-hand carry
- Jimping on thumb ramp and spine enhances control
- Overall length of 8.07 inches when fully deployed
Field performance centers on the D2 steel's ability to hold a razor-sharp edge through extended use while resisting chip damage from hard materials. The tanto point excels at precise cutting tasks and penetrating tough materials without tip deflection. Textured G10 handle scales maintain grip security during wet weather operations or when wearing gloves.
Technical Specs
- Blade Length: 3.46 inches
- Overall Length: 8.07 inches
- Closed Length: 4.61 inches
- Blade Steel: D2 tool steel with stonewashed finish
- Handle Material: Black textured G10 scales
- Locking Mechanism: Liner lock
- Pivot System: Ball bearing
- Weight: Approximately 4.2 ounces
- Country of Origin: China
